Selective measurements of protons and alpha particles were made with the Prognoz-7 energy-mass spectrometer in the period from November 1978 to July 1979. Results are presented on the solar-wind-velocity dependence of the following parameters: the kinetic temperature of protons, the ion concentration, the velocity difference between alpha particles and protons, and the alpha-particle to proton temperature ratio. The findings confirm the important role of Coulomb collisions in leveling out the velocities and temperatures of the two ion components of the solar wind.
